  • Barafundle Bay: Experience the stunning natural beauty of Barafundle Bay, renowned for its soft sands and clear waters. Surrounded by rolling hills, this secluded beach offers a tranquil escape, perfect for picnics and leisurely walks while soaking in the picturesque scenery.
  • Tenby Beach: Just 14.5km from Pembroke, Tenby Beach boasts vibrant golden sands and charming seaside vibes. This popular destination is ideal for sunbathing, swimming, or enjoying a leisurely stroll along the promenade, with quaint shops and eateries nearby.
  • Pembroke Castle: Explore the magnificent Pembroke Castle, steeped in history and romance. Wander through its impressive towers and battlements, and discover fascinating tales of its past, making it a cultural highlight of your visit.

Best time to go to Pembroke

The best time to visit Pembroke can depend on the weather and when visitor numbers rise and fall. The hottest average temperature in Pembroke falls in August, when visitor numbers are slightly high and weather is mostly cloudy with light rain. The coolest average temperature in Pembroke falls in February, visitor numbers are average and weather is mostly cloudy with light rain.

calendarCalendar MonthtemperatureTemperaturerainPrecipitationmostlyCloudinessoccupationOccupancypricePricing
January45.3°F (7.4°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ageSlightly Low
February45.1°F (7.3°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ageAverage
March46.0°F (7.8°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ageAverage
April48.7°F (9.3°C)Light RainMostly SunnySlightly HighAverage
May52.7°F (11.5°C)Light RainMostly SunnyAverageAverage
June57.7°F (14.3°C)Light RainMostly SunnyAverageAverage
July60.8°F (16.0°C)Light RainMostly SunnySlightly HighSlightly High
August61.2°F (16.2°C)Light RainMostly CloudySlightly HighSlightly High
September59.2°F (15.1°C)Light RainMostly SunnyAverageSlightly High
October55.8°F (13.2°C)Light RainMostly CloudySlightly LowSlightly Low
November50.9°F (10.5°C)Light RainMostly CloudySlightly LowSlightly Low
December47.8°F (8.8°C)Light RainMostly CloudySlightly LowAverage

What is there to see in Pembroke?
Landmarks like Pembroke Castle, Lamphey Bishop's Palace and Upton Castle might be worth a visit. The countryside and gardens highlight the natural beauty with places to discover including Freshwater East Beach, Barafundle Bay and New Quay. What's the weather like in Pembroke?
The hottest months are usually July and August, with an average temperature of 15°C, while the coldest months are February and January, with an average of 8°C. Average annual precipitation for Pembroke is 1119 mm.
